Oct 11, 2023 · Mutual support groups. Mutual support groups are peer-led groups. Facilitators receive training, but they don’t give advice or act as professionals. Participants in a mutual support group can be people dealing with a certain condition or circumstance, whether it’s a medical issue, domestic abuse, grief, or a mood disorder. Other support ... Peer Wellness Programs Facebook Group. • Peer Facilitators.Open Forum Peer Support Group An open forum peer support group does not include the structure of the other two models. Usually, there is no pre-arranged agenda for the meeting. There may not be rules regarding attendance (Ex. Drop-in peer support meeting). Discussion evolves based upon the interests and needs of the group members.The following listing of survivor communities and hubs are intended to provide online support through the use of forums, chat rooms, self-help, and general resources to survivors of sexual violence. Peer support is based on trust, equality, shared understanding, respect and mutual empowerment between people in similar situations. 7 8. The most effective peer relationships are between people with other things in common, such as a shared cultural background, language, religion, age, location, personal values or gender. 9.

Peer support services have been shown to: Reduce symptoms and hospitalizations. Increase social support and participation in the community. Decrease lengths of hospital stays and costs of services. Improve well-being, self-esteem, and social functioning. Encourage more thorough and longer-lasting recoveries.
